Log:
A reorganization of the changes to astobj2.c; all funcs (debug & normal) will be present at all times. Common code to both is gathered into __ao2_xxx funcs, which reduces duplicated code, which is a better way to go. Made a mistake and spent a couple hours tracking it down. Tested. Looks good.
